Buying Guide — Key Purchase Considerations

  • Moisture tolerance: Choose products explicitly rated for high humidity and direct water exposure. Whiteboards should use water-resistant surfaces; backer boards should resist mold and moisture transference.
  • Intended use: If you need notes in the shower, a suction-mounted whiteboard is ideal. For tile or stone installations, select a foam board or backer panel designed for substrate use.
  • Installation method: Suction vs. fastened panels; consider whether you prefer drill-free mounting or a permanently fixed substrate.
  • Size and layout compatibility: Measure your shower space to ensure the panels or boards will fit without excessive cutting or awkward seams.
  • Durability and reuse: Look for robust PVC or XPS materials that resist fraying, tearing, and repeated water exposure over years of use.
  • Edge detailing and sealing: For backer boards, ensure proper edge sealing and waterproofing around joins to prevent moisture intrusion behind finished walls.

Frequently Asked Questions

  1. Can a shower whiteboard be used with steam showers? Yes, but choose products explicitly described as waterproof and designed for wet environments to prevent ink smearing.
  2. Are foam boards suitable for tile backer in all showers? They work well in many installations but may require compatible mesh or adhesives and proper sealing around edges.
  3. Will suction-mounted boards damage tiles? Generally not, but heavy or repeatedly bumped boards can leave marks on delicate tiles; place on flat, non-porous surfaces for best results.
  4. Do these boards require maintenance? Clean with a damp cloth; for whiteboards, use a wet wipe to erase and prevent residue buildup.
